The Process of Making Venison Bacon

Selecting the Right Meat

To start, you’ll need to source high-quality venison meat. The best option is to purchase fresh, unprocessed deer meat from a reputable butcher or local farm. Look for cuts with minimal fat, as this will ensure a leaner bacon with a more intense flavor.

Curing the Meat

Curing is a crucial step in the process of making venison bacon. It involves salting the meat to draw out moisture and enhance flavor. The traditional cure consists of salt, sugar, and black pepper, but you can experiment with additional spices and herbs to suit your taste.

Smoking the Bacon

Once the meat is cured, it’s time to smoke it. Smoking not only adds a delicious smoky flavor but also helps preserve the bacon. You can use a variety of smoking woods, such as hickory, applewood, or mesquite, to achieve different flavors.

Health Benefits of Venison Bacon

Lower in Fat and Calories

Compared to pork bacon, venison bacon is significantly lower in fat and calories. This makes it a healthier option for those looking to reduce their intake of saturated fats and cholesterol.

Rich in Nutrients

Venison meat is rich in essential nutrients, including protein, B vitamins, iron, and zinc. These nutrients contribute to overall health and well-being, making venison bacon a nutritious choice for your diet.

Heart-Healthy

The lower fat content of venison bacon makes it a heart-healthy option. Consuming leaner meats can help reduce the risk of heart disease and improve cardiovascular health.

Incorporating Venison Bacon into Your Recipes

Breakfast Delights

Venison bacon can be used in a variety of breakfast dishes, such as scrambled eggs, omelets, or breakfast sandwiches. Its rich flavor adds a delightful twist to traditional breakfast recipes.

Lunch and Dinner Ideas

Venison bacon can also be used in lunch and dinner recipes, such as salads, sandwiches, or pasta dishes. Its versatility allows you to experiment with different flavors and ingredients, creating unique and delicious meals.

Snack Options

For a quick and satisfying snack, simply crisp up some venison bacon and serve it with your favorite sides, such as avocado, cheese, or a drizzle of honey.
